Home battery storage explained — Clean Energy Reviews
Household batteries typically cost anywhere from $4000 for a smaller 4 to 5kWh battery up to $15,000 for a larger 10 to 15kWh battery, depending on the type of battery, installation location, backup power requirements and type of hybrid inverter used.

Solar Battery Storage Systems: Comprehensive Overview
Solar batteries generally cost around $1,000 to $2,000 per kilowatt hour (kWh) storage capacity in Australia. For example, for a 4kWh battery, you''ll spend between $4,000 to $8,000. The cost of a 6kW battery can also be affected by the availability of government rebates and incentives.

Best Home Battery Storage Options: 2021 Guide
The Sonnen Eco Batterie, based in Germany, is a lithium ferrous phosphate battery; its smallest size starts at 4 kWh and costs $9,950—coming in at almost $2,500 per kWh. If you size it up to 10 kWh, the price tag is $16,750, which drops the per kWh price to $ 1,675 per kWh —still quite a premium over the competition.

Four major development trends of household energy storage lithium
Household energy storage lithium batteries mainly include square, soft pack and cylinder. The capacity of the battery cell is 50Ah-100Ah for the square, 30Ah-80Ah for the soft pack, and 10Ah-50Ah for the cylinder. Battery Basics: Home Energy-Storage Systems
Lithium battery basics. Lithium-ion (li-ion) is the battery technology of choice for almost all residential storage systems. This certainly isn''t a new approach, as it has been powering our cellphones and laptop computers for a couple decades now.
